Output 66a8f23f2d804d5ae7f71bfc3fc93944e65ae9b4ef27a5f2f39f31136c8e4f66:0

value
3200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d23744ccf238960934b83494510d6fd53b89d7f9 OP_EQUAL
address
3LrY2y7r5z697UXkFSP8SCmqWaGYCw6koX
transaction
66a8f23f2d804d5ae7f71bfc3fc93944e65ae9b4ef27a5f2f39f31136c8e4f66
spent
true